Bone-in Pork Chops
Using bone-in pork chops enhances the flavor and juiciness of the meat. The bone helps retain moisture during cooking, resulting in tender and flavorful chops. Bone-in cuts are often more forgiving than boneless options, as they are less likely to dry out. The marbling in these chops also contributes to a rich taste that pairs perfectly with the sweet and savory honey garlic sauce.

The Roasted Potatoes
While the pork chops take center stage in this dish, the roasted potatoes deserve their own spotlight. Selecting the right type of potatoes is key to achieving that perfect texture. Varieties such as Yukon Gold or red potatoes are ideal for roasting, as they become creamy on the inside and crispy on the outside.
To elevate the flavor of your roasted potatoes, consider using fresh rosemary and garlic powder. Rosemary adds an earthy, aromatic quality that pairs beautifully with the sweetness of the pork, while garlic powder enhances the savory notes. Tossing the potatoes in olive oil and seasonings ensures that every bite is flavorful, making them the perfect accompaniment to your honey garlic pork chops.

Preparing the Roasted Potatoes
1. Preheat the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 425°F (220°C). A hot oven is essential for achieving crispy roasted potatoes.
2. Prepare the Potatoes: Wash and cut your chosen potatoes into even-sized pieces, about 1 to 1.5 inches in diameter. This ensures they cook evenly.
3. Toss with Olive Oil and Seasonings: In a large mixing bowl, toss the cut potatoes with a generous amount of olive oil, salt, pepper, rosemary, and garlic powder. Ensure that each piece is evenly coated with oil and seasonings to maximize flavor.
4. Spread on a Baking Sheet: Transfer the seasoned potatoes to a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or foil. Spread them out in a single layer to allow for even roasting.
5. Roast to Perfection: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and roast for about 25-30 minutes until the potatoes are golden brown and fork-tender. For the best texture, flip them halfway through the cooking time.
Cooking the Pork Chops
While the potatoes are roasting, you can focus on preparing the pork chops.
1. Season the Chops: Begin by patting the bone-in pork chops dry with paper towels. Season both sides generously with salt and pepper. This step is crucial for enhancing the natural flavors of the pork.
2. Sear the Chops: In a large skillet, heat a couple of tablespoons of olive oil over medium-high heat. Once the oil is shimmering, carefully add the pork chops. Sear them for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until a deep golden crust forms. Achieving a good sear is vital for flavor and texture.
3. Make the Honey Garlic Sauce: Once the pork chops are seared, reduce the heat to medium and add minced garlic and ginger to the skillet. Cook for about 30 seconds until fragrant, then pour in your honey, soy sauce, and a splash of apple cider vinegar. Stir to combine the sauce, allowing it to bubble and thicken slightly.
4. Glaze the Chops: Return the seared pork chops to the skillet, spooning the honey garlic sauce over them. Let them cook for an additional 5-7 minutes, basting occasionally, until they are cooked through and reach an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C).

Instructions on Combining and Simmering the Sauce for Optimal Thickness
To achieve the perfect sauce consistency, follow these simple steps:
1. Combine the Ingredients: In a medium saucepan, combine the hon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, grated ginger, apple cider vinegar, and sesame oil. Stir well to ensure the ingredients are thoroughly mixed.
2. Heat the Sauce: Place the saucepan over medium heat. Bring the sauce to a gentle simmer, stirring occasionally. This process allows the flavors to meld beautifully.
3. Thicken the Sauce: Once the sauce begins to simmer, reduce the heat to low. Allow it to simmer for about 5-7 minutes, or until it has slightly thickened. The goal is to achieve a syrupy consistency that will glaze the pork chops effectively.
4. Taste and Adjust: Before removing the sauce from heat, taste it. If you desire more sweetness, you can add a touch more honey. For additional saltiness, a splash more soy sauce will do the trick.
5. Finalize the Sauce: Once thickened, remove the saucepan from heat and set it aside. This sauce can be made ahead of time and reheated when you’re ready to serve.

Final Assembly
After preparing your pork chops and roasted potatoes, it’s time for the final assembly. Here’s how to combine everything for a stunning presentation:
1. Rest the Pork Chops: Allow the cooked pork chops to rest on a cutting board for about 5 minutes. This resting period is crucial as it lets the juices redistribute throughout the meat, ensuring each chop remains juicy and tender.
2. Plating Suggestions: For an appealing presentation, place a serving of roasted potatoes on one side of the plate. Lean the pork chop against the potatoes, allowing the vibrant colors of both components to stand out.
3. Drizzle the Sauce: Generously drizzle the honey garlic sauce over the pork chop. Be sure to allow some sauce to pool around the potatoes for added flavor.
4. Garnish for Appeal: Top the dish with finely chopped green onions or chives. This not only adds a pop of color but also a fresh, mild onion flavor that complements the sweetness of the sauce.
